This section describes how to set environment variables to be used by the debugger.
The environment variables to be used by the debugger are for batch debugging, and it is unnecessary to specify them except for batch debugging. For information on batch debugging, refer to "2.5.2.1.11 Automating Debug Operations".
Use either of the following methods to set environment variables:
Set them by the system of the control panel.
Set them by the SET command.
For how to use the SET command, refer to the "Setting Runtime Environment Information" in the "NetCOBOL User's Guide".
For how they can be set in AUTOEXEC.BAT or by the control panel, refer to Help on your system.
